RESPONSIBILITIES & EXPECTATIONS:

Quality Control Testing
  • Perform daily testing requirements.
  • Accurately sample and measure chemical and physical properties on all types of raw and finished products, environmental systems, and fuels following established laboratory guidelines.
  • Effectively interpret and communicate analysis results within the context of the production facilities to maintain product quality.
Inventory
  • All supplies required for testing
  • All supplies required for sample shipments
  • Retain samples
Quality System
  • Implement all elements of the quality manual
  • Maintain the validity of all documentation affecting the positions listed above
  • Maintain the validity of all procedures affecting the positions listed above
Safety
  • Maintain chemical solutions, laboratory instruments, perform standardization or calibrations, and a clean work environment.
  • Collect and dump materials into designated equipment units accurately and efficiently
  • Responsible for minor repairs on laboratory equipment and preventative maintenance.
  • Attend all safety meetings as required
  • Ensure the quality system aligns with safety policies and programs
Training
  • Provide on-the-job training, as assigned
  • Verify on-the-job training, as assigned
  • Support corporate level development of quality and quality data systems
  • Provide training in approved quality and quality data systems
  • Educate team members about plant quality control, assurance, awareness, and auditing.
  • Ensure test methods and procedures are properly understood, carried out and evaluated.
Recordkeeping and compliance
  • Ensure federal, state, and local agency compliance standards.
  • Maintain and support DMS structure and CRM data in compliance with the quality system
  • Compile non-conformance data, including customer complaints in order to provide specific and global recommendations.
  • Assess product specifications of company and its suppliers, and compare with the requirements of our customers
Perform other duties as assigned.

PHYSICAL DEMANDS INCLUDE, BUT ARE NOT LIMITED TO:
  • Must be physically able to perform work assigned.
  • Must be physically capable of accessing all plant locations.
  • Tolerate working outside in severe weather conditions as well as exposure to industrial high temperature, noise and dust.
  • Access all areas within a site which could include heights of 120 feet, confined spaces, climbing ladders or stairs, and accessing tunnels.
  • Will be working in both an office environment and in a mineral processing environment.
  • The employee will be exposed to the following working conditions: Extreme Heat and Cold, Noise, Vibration, Oils, and Atmospheric Conditions such as Dust, Fumes, and Metallic Particles.
  • The employee will be required to perform the following actions (from time to time): Standing, walking, balancing, stooping, kneeling, reaching, talking, seeing, hearing and sitting.
  • Able to lift up to 50 pounds.
